企业级xxx应用平台设计与实现详解:全栈技术框架构建过程

需积分: 0 0 下载量 135 浏览量 更新于2024-08-04 收藏 43KB DOCX 举报
本篇文档是关于企业级xxx应用平台的设计与实现的毕业设计报告,由xxxx班级的xxx同学在xxxx年完成。报告详细介绍了该平台的设计过程和实现策略。 1. **课题主要内容介绍**: - **课题概述**: 使用xxx全栈技术框架,该平台的主要功能围绕xxxx展开,旨在构建一个功能全面的应用。 2. **运行环境说明**: - 包括操作系统环境,如Windows/Linux;开发环境可能使用的是Java、Node.js等; - 前端技术框架可能涉及React、Vue或Angular,UI组件选择现代且易用的库; - 网络请求方面,可能使用HTTP/HTTPS协议; - 后台技术框架,可能是Spring Boot、Django等,数据库选择MySQL、MongoDB等; 3. **系统设计与实现**: - **系统分析与设计**: 平台需要满足的功能和用户需求,包括功能模块划分; - **系统目标**: 设计目标可能是提升工作效率,提供用户友好的界面; - **模块设计及流程图**: 提供系统的整体架构和关键流程的视觉呈现; - **UI设计**: 注重响应式设计,确保跨设备兼容,强调用户体验; 4. **系统实现**: - **实现思路**: 选择合适的前端UI框架和组件,采用RESTful API设计规范; - **开发环境搭建**: 按照特定步骤安装和配置开发工具,如IDE、版本控制工具; - **工程创建**: 如何使用Vue CLI或其他工具创建新项目; - **后台管理页面**: 构建后台页面,实现页面布局和导航逻辑; - **RestfulAPI**: 通过json-server模拟数据,实现CRUD操作; - **接口调试**: 通过axios进行前后端交互的调试和测试; 5. **页面效果**: - 展示平台的最终前端和后台管理页面,以及实际操作演示视频或截图; 6. **系统测试分析**: - 对各个模块的功能进行评估,指出存在的问题和改进方向; 7. **课题收获总结**: - **企业级项目构建体会**: 强调用户体验在项目中的重要性,以及软件的可复用性和可用性; - **框架选型体会**: 分享在前端、UI组件和后端框架选择上的经验,阐述其对项目的影响; - **其他体会**: 讨论课程学习过程中的心得体会,以及对未来项目开发的洞察。 这篇报告展示了学生在实际项目中运用所学知识,从系统分析、设计到实施的全过程,有助于理解和实践企业级应用平台的开发流程。